Testing Clojurescript web apps with clj-webdriver

This post describes how to get up and running with Selenium and automating browser testing in Clojure with clj-webdriver. I’m assuming leiningen, but if you use Boot or Gradle or something I think idea is pretty much the same.

Setup

Daniel Gregoire wrote an API for Selenium-Webdriver aptly named clj-webdriver. I enjoy using it, particularly the nice queries you can do to retrieve elements. I haven’t used Selenium in any other language so I can’t speak to this capability in other languages. To install the library, add it to your dependency list in project.clj:

[clj-webdriver "0.6.1"]

Personally, I had to downgrade firefox from 36 to 35 to get it to play nice with the version of selenium-server.jar that clj-webdriver requires. I also had to clone clj-webdriver master and do a lein install because I encountered something similar to this issue on my first couple of tries.

We start our app:

lein ring server-headless

And then start up a repl to play around with webdriver commands:

lein repl
(use 'clj-webdriver.taxi)
=> nil
(set-driver! {:browser :firefox})
(value "#db-dropdown") ;; some element on your page
=> "\n"

Taxi is the high level API for clj-webdriver. You can find the docs here

attribute

takes a query for a particular element, like “select” or “ul”and an attribute and returns the first HTML element that meets the query. For example

(attribute "select" :id)
=>"db-dropdown"
(attribute "select" :style
=> "width: 200px"
(attribute "div" :class)
=> container
